Zooey Deschanel, Joseph Gordon-Levitt Duet New Year's Song
They've known each other for 12 years and filmed two movies together, and now Zooey Deschanel and Joseph Gordon-Levitt are expressing their love of music together on YouTube.
The friends and costars did a cover of Frank Loesser's 1947 song, "What Are You Doing New Year's Eve" — with her playing the ukulele and him strumming the guitar — and posted it on her website, HelloGiggles.
Deschanel, who is up for a Golden Globe for the hit FOX show, New Girl, is as musically gifted as she is theatrical, being half of the Portland-based indie folk band, She & Him, along with M. Ward.
The Renaissance woman, who recently separated from her husband of two years, Death Cab for Cutie's Ben Gibbard, wrote some gushing words about former costar Gordon-Levitt as an addendum to their YouTube post. "We first met in the summer of 2000 while doing a tiny movie called Manic, where we bonded over a mutual appreciation for Harry Nilsson and Nina Simone and I have been lucky enough to call him one of my dearest friends ever since. When we did 500 Days of Summer 8 years later, we spent every lunch hour dancing to Marvin Gaye in the hair and make up trailer; we had loads of fun. I hope to do a thousand more movies with him because he's simply the best."
The New Girl returns from its mid-season hiatus on January 17, which is also Deschanel's 32nd birthday. Gordon-Levitt will appear in the highly anticipated conclusion to the Batman franchise, Christopher Nolan's The Dark Knight Rises, on July 20, 2012. You can catch the Golden Globes, hosted by comedian Ricky Gervais, on NBC on Sunday, January 15.
